La Pépinière by Beachcomber in Mauritius: What You Need to Know About This Sustainable Plant Nursery

La Pépinière by Beachcomber is not your typical plant nursery. Located in the heart of Les Salines, Black River, this sustainable nursery plays a pivotal role in the landscaping of the Harmonie Golf & Beach Estate project, a PDS development known for its commitment to eco-friendly living. By supplying a blend of native, endemic, and exotic plants, the La Pépinière by Beachcomber helps create lush, tropical spaces that are as environmentally responsible as they are visually captivating.

Designing the Landscape with Mauritius’ Native, Endemic, and Exotic Plants

At the heart of La Pépinière by Beachcomber’s vision is a balanced mix of native, endemic, and exotic plants that bring life and character to the Harmonie project’s landscape. This thoughtful selection supports the project’s mission of creating a visually appealing, low-impact environment that reflects the unique biodiversity of Mauritius. Native plants like Agave foetida (Agave créole) and Litsea glutinosa (Bois d’oiseau) anchor the landscape with a local touch, blending seamlessly with the island’s natural surroundings.

Endemic species, such as Cassine orientalis (Bois d’olive) and Crinum mauritianum, add a distinct Mauritian charm, showcasing flora that thrives only in this part of the world. Meanwhile, carefully chosen exotic plants like Alocasia macrorrhiza (Alocasia) and Cordyline fruticosa (Cordyline) introduce vibrant colors and lush textures, creating a tropical ambiance that feels like a hidden paradise.

 

Each plant selection is more than just decoration; it’s a key element in Harmonie’s approach to sustainable landscaping, enhancing the visual appeal while supporting local ecology.

Sustainable Plant Nursery Practices at La Pépinière by Beachcomber in Mauritius

La Pépinière by Beachcomber is at the forefront of sustainable horticulture in Mauritius, implementing innovative techniques to minimise environmental impact while fostering biodiversity.


Reducing Single-Use Plastic Waste


A key milestone achieved by La Pépinière is the 30% reduction in single-use plastic since July 2024. This was accomplished by replacing traditional plastic pots with reusable 2L grow bags, ensuring a significant decrease in waste production.


Promoting Pollination with Bees


The nursery is home to bees, which play an essential role in pollination. This initiative not only supports the health of local flora but also contributes to the preservation of biodiversity in the region.


Circular Green Waste Management


Sustainability is central to La Pépinière's operations. The nursery uses cuttings from green waste collected at Beachcomber hotels to propagate new plants. Additionally, any surplus green waste is sent to Sealife Organics, ensuring a closed-loop approach to waste management that reduces environmental impact.


Water Conservation with Advanced Irrigation Systems


La Pépinière has implemented a highly efficient irrigation system that reduces water usage by 50%. The system features above-ground white pipes, which prevent water heating and are easier to maintain, eliminating leakage and wastage. This innovative solution exemplifies the nursery’s commitment to sustainable resource use.


Embracing Chemical-Free Practices


The nursery adopts a chemical-free approach to protect the environment and the health of its plants. Key practices include:
Limited use of organic pesticides.
No chemical fertilisers, with enriched soil used for planting.
Chemical-free weeding techniques, such as:
Weedmats under pots and cocopeat.
Macadam in alleys for weed prevention.
Manual weeding in all areas.
Localised use of sea salt to manage stubborn weeds.


Supporting Biodiversity with Native and Exotic Species


La Pépinière balances native, endemic, and exotic species in its plant selection, creating landscapes that support biodiversity. This practice protects the local ecosystem, provides habitats for wildlife, and prevents invasive species from causing ecological disruption.
By integrating these practices, La Pépinière by Beachcomber sets a benchmark for sustainable plant nursery operations, contributing to a greener and more resilient Mauritius.

Plant Species in La Pépinière by Beachcomber in Mauritius

La Pépinière by Beachcomber in Mauritius offers an extensive selection of plants, each chosen for its adaptability, beauty, and contribution to sustainable landscaping. Here’s a closer look at some of the key plants available and what each brings to a garden or landscape.


Native Plants of Mauritius


Agave Créole (Agave foetida)
A resilient, low-maintenance plant with sculptural leaves that add structure to any landscape. Ideal for pathways or as accent points, its drought tolerance also makes it a sustainable choice.

Bois d’Oiseau (Litsea glutinosa)
This lush, leafy shrub provides excellent coverage and works well in shaded areas, enhancing biodiversity by attracting local birds and insects.

Endemic Plants: Unique to Mauritius


Bois d’olive (Cassine orientalis)
This small, resilient tree brings a touch of Mauritian authenticity to gardens and supports local wildlife, making it ideal for eco-friendly landscaping.
Crinum mauritianum
With its tall, striking flowers, Crinum mauritianum is perfect for adding elegance and attracting pollinators like bees and butterflies, which are essential to local ecosystems.


Exotic Plants for a Lush, Tropical Feel


Cordyline (Cordyline fruticosa)
A popular choice for its colourful, tropical foliage, Cordyline brings vibrant red and green hues, adding year-round colour to both sunny and shaded areas.
Alocasia (Alocasia macrorrhiza)
With its large, lush leaves, Alocasia adds a dramatic touch to gardens and is well-suited as a focal point in garden beds or potted arrangements.
